    What is the Stock Market?

    The stock market is a platform where investors buy and sell shares of publicly traded companies. When you purchase a share, you are buying a small ownership stake in that company. The value of these shares can rise and fall based on the company’s performance, market conditions, and various economic factors.

    Why Invest in the Stock Market?

    Investing in the stock market offers several benefits:

    • Potential for High Returns: Historically, stocks have provided higher returns compared to other investments like bonds or savings accounts.
    • Ownership in Companies: As a shareholder, you have a stake in the success of the companies you invest in.
    • Diversification: Stocks offer a way to diversify your investment portfolio, spreading risk across different sectors and industries.

    How to Get Started

    1. Educate Yourself

    Before diving in, take the time to understand how the stock market works. There are plenty of resources available, including books, online courses, and financial news websites. Familiarize yourself with key concepts like market capitalization, dividends, and earnings per share (EPS).

    2. Set Clear Goals

    Determine what you want to achieve with your investments. Are you looking to build wealth over the long term, save for retirement, or generate income through dividends? Clear goals will guide your investment strategy.

    3. Choose the Right Brokerage

    Selecting a brokerage account is a critical step. Look for one that offers a user-friendly platform, low fees, and educational resources. Some popular options include Fidelity, Charles Schwab, and Robinhood.

    Understanding Risks

    Investing in the stock market carries risks, and it’s essential to understand them. Stock prices can be volatile, and you may experience periods of loss. Diversifying your portfolio and investing for the long term can help mitigate these risks.

    Investment Strategies for Beginners

    1. Buy and Hold

    The buy and hold strategy involves purchasing stocks and holding onto them for an extended period, regardless of market fluctuations. This approach is based on the belief that, over time, the market will rise, and long-term investments will yield positive returns.

    2. Dollar-Cost Averaging

    Dollar-cost averaging involves investing a fixed amount of money at regular intervals, regardless of the stock’s price. This strategy helps reduce the impact of volatility and lowers the average cost of your investments over time.

    Common Mistakes to Avoid

    1. Emotional Investing

    Letting emotions drive your investment decisions can lead to poor outcomes. Fear and greed are powerful emotions that can cause you to buy high and sell low. Stick to your investment strategy and avoid making impulsive decisions.

    2. Lack of Diversification

    Putting all your money into a single stock or sector increases your risk. Diversify your investments across different industries and asset classes to spread risk.

    3. Ignoring Fees

    Be aware of the fees associated with trading and managing your investments. High fees can erode your returns over time. Look for low-cost brokerage options and be mindful of transaction costs.

    Monitoring Your Investments

    Regularly review your investment portfolio to ensure it aligns with your goals. Keep an eye on market trends and company performance, but avoid checking your investments obsessively, as this can lead to unnecessary stress and impulsive decisions.
